Eurobodalla Hospital Honors Women In Construction

​Women from the NSW far south coast have taken part in a behind-the-scenes tour of the $330 million Eurobodalla Regional Hospital, as part of a drive to attract more women to roles in the construction industry.

Funded by the NSW Government’s Women in Construction Industry Innovation Program, the tour is part of the It’s Possible campaign from the Australian Constructors Association.

The Industry Innovation Program is one of four priority actions for the $20.2 million Women in Construction Program​. 

The grants program was established to fund innovative ideas in industry to support the creation of inclusive workplace cultures, attract and retain women to the construction sector, support female employees and women in leadership roles.   

Among those sharing their experiences during the tour was Meggan Pritchard, who began her career in construction as a labourer on the Batemans Bay bridge project in 2018.

Meggan now works as the Eurobodalla Regional Hospital’s Heath, Safety and Environment Coordinator, her experience showing multiple career pathways are available for women in construction.

The new $330 million Eurobodalla Regional Hospital is being delivered by Health Infrastructure in partnership with the building contractor Multiplex. 

Once complete, it will feature a new Emergency Department, an intensive care unit, surgical and operating theatres, and a day-stay surgical unit spread across three clinical levels.

Other services will include the region’s first paediatric department and a maternity unit, supporting high-quality, patient-centred care.
